For the 35th year, Minnesota's Private Colleges will host the annual Job and Internship Fair on February 21 and February 22 which stands out as one of the premier college/employer partnerships in the country. This Fair allows employers and candidates to meet at the booths from 9 a.m. to 3 p.m. while simultaneously allowing interviewing for either job or internship candidates until 5 p.m. The second day of the Fair will be exclusively for interviews. The job fair is attended by approximately 150 employers representing business, non-profits, social service, government, and bioscience industries.
